E10
ProfiCook
Drain / Overflow Protection Error
E10 appears and the machine stops; water may remain in the reservoir and no ice is produced.

Possible Causes
Blocked internal drain channel, Faulty overflow float switch, Kinked internal drain hose, Scale buildup in drain outlet
How to Fix / Troubleshooting
Safety first: Unplug the ice maker and remove the water reservoir before working on the drain system.
- Drain the unit: Use the external drain plug (if equipped) to empty residual water. Place a tray or towel under the drain.
- Clean drain channel: With the lid open, locate the small drain hole at the bottom of the ice-making chamber. Use a soft brush or pipe cleaner to remove debris or scale.
- Flush with warm water: Pour a small amount of warm (not boiling) water through the chamber to ensure it flows freely to the drain.
- Check overflow float: If accessible, gently move the overflow float to ensure it is not stuck in the raised position.
- If E10 persists: The overflow switch or internal drain hose may need replacement, which requires cabinet disassembly.
